Course introduction

The EFN online course has a total of 10 lessons, providing an introduction to the EU policy context on the digitalisation healthcare system, what digitalisation encompasses, and delve deeper into digital health for nurses and what it represents for frontline healthcare professionals. It aims to offer an overview on the collaboration, training, and student education to digitalise the healthcare ecosystems in the EU, including empowering citizens/patients and healthcare professionals, as well as on the digital health coach, resilience and crisis management, and explore quality assurance in the context of digital health nursing and examine its impact on the healthcare. It will address wider advocacy, cooperation, and communication concerning digital health.

This online course is aimed at all ‘lifelong learners’, especially frontline nurses, and is intended as an advanced Continuing Professional Development (CPD) course. At the end of each lesson, the participants will have to answer some questions to test the knowledge acquired.

Learning outcomes

The objective of this course is to help the learner (nurses, students, etc.) understand the relevance of the digitalisation healthcare systems in EU, providing an overview on the digital health for nurses. It will equip the learner to assess and assure the quality of digital health nursing and receive examples on the digitalisation healthcare systems in the EU, next to learn how to empower both patients and fellow healthcare professionals.
